The district administration office of Humla has declared indefinite curfew in the district headquarters Simikot and surrounding areas from 12:00 Wednesday noon following violent clashes between the cadres of Nepali Congress and Unified CPN (Maoists).
Clashes started following a dispute over money-lending between a NC cadre and a Maoist, reports said.
The protesting cadres of NC and UCPN (M) vandalised each other's party offices.
Hundreds of cadres of the two parties staged angry protests, brandishing kukuris and batons in Simikot. Before the curfew orders, the NC cadres had shut down marketplaces, protesting the 'Maoist attack' on their cadres
